Web9 sep. 2013 · Aside from 1979, Kern never threw more than 105.2 innings relief in any season. In 1979, he threw 143 innings out of the bullpen. Kern had just two other seasons with an ERA under 3.00 (well, three if you include his season of 0.2 innings pitched, but let’s ignore that). The lowest of those ERAs was 2.37. But in 1979, Kern posted a 1.57 ERA.

Web8 dec. 2024 · Who has the lowest ERA in history? The record for the lowest ERA in a season is 0.86, set by Tim Keefe in 1880. The modern record (live ball era) is 1.12, set by Bob Gibson in 1968. The lowest single-season ERA of an active pitcher is 1.66, achieved by Zack Greinke in 2015.
